You best be at Phil & Friends right now at the Crystal Ballroom in Portland. Being an Oregon resident you really have no excuse. They just played this for the first set:
Viola Lee Blues > Feedback, Cryptical Envelopment > The Other One > Cryptical Envelopment > Clementine > Good Morning Little Schoolgirl
And now check out this:
02/02/68 (Fri) Crystal Ballroom - Portland, OR Set 1: Viola Lee Blues > Feedback, Cryptical Envelopment > The Other One > Cryptical Envelopment > Clementine > Good Morning Little Schoolgirl
